Making a small URL services is an interesting project that consists of several elements of software improvement, which include World-wide-web development, databases administration, and API design. Here is an in depth overview of the topic, having a target the crucial elements, issues, and ideal techniques involved with creating a URL shortener.

one. Introduction to URL Shortening
URL shortening is a method on the Internet by which an extended URL could be converted into a shorter, extra workable sort. This shortened URL redirects to the first long URL when frequented. Services like Bitly and TinyURL are very well-known examples of URL shorteners. The need for URL shortening arose with the appearance of social media marketing platforms like Twitter, wherever character boundaries for posts created it difficult to share extensive URLs.

Further than social networking, URL shorteners are beneficial in advertising campaigns, emails, and printed media where prolonged URLs can be cumbersome.

2. Main Elements of a URL Shortener
A URL shortener typically is made up of the subsequent components:

World-wide-web Interface: This is actually the front-conclusion aspect wherever users can enter their extended URLs and get shortened versions. It may be a simple kind over a Web content.
Databases: A databases is necessary to keep the mapping involving the original extended URL as well as the shortened Variation. Databases like MySQL, PostgreSQL, or NoSQL choices like MongoDB can be utilized.
Redirection Logic: This is the backend logic that normally takes the shorter URL and redirects the person towards the corresponding lengthy URL. This logic is often carried out in the world wide web server or an software layer.
API: Quite a few URL shorteners present an API to ensure that third-get together programs can programmatically shorten URLs and retrieve the initial lengthy URLs.
three. Building the URL Shortening Algorithm
The crux of a URL shortener lies in its algorithm for changing a protracted URL into a brief a single. Quite a few approaches is often used, like:

Hashing: The prolonged URL is usually hashed into a set-dimensions string, which serves as the limited URL. Nevertheless, hash collisions (various URLs causing the identical hash) must be managed.
Base62 Encoding: A person popular method is to employ Base62 encoding (which makes use of sixty two people: 0-9, A-Z, along with a-z) on an integer ID. The ID corresponds on the entry within the databases. This process ensures that the limited URL is as limited as you can.
Random String Era: A further solution would be to crank out a random string of a set size (e.g., 6 figures) and Examine if it’s now in use within the database. Otherwise, it’s assigned to your very long URL.
four. Databases Administration
The databases schema for a URL shortener is normally simple, with two Major fields:

ID: A singular identifier for each URL entry.
Lengthy URL: The first URL that should be shortened.
Brief URL/Slug: The limited Edition of the URL, usually saved as a unique string.
Together with these, you might want to shop metadata including the generation date, expiration date, and the quantity of situations the limited URL has long been accessed.

5. Dealing with Redirection
Redirection is usually a critical Portion of the URL shortener's operation. Every time a person clicks on a brief URL, the support must rapidly retrieve the first URL from your database and redirect the consumer applying an HTTP 301 (permanent redirect) or 302 (non permanent redirect) position code.

Overall performance is essential below, as the process really should be almost instantaneous. Approaches like database indexing and caching (e.g., employing Redis or Memcached) can be utilized to hurry up the retrieval process.

6. Protection Considerations
Safety is an important concern in URL shorteners:

Malicious URLs: A URL shortener could be abused to distribute destructive hyperlinks. Employing URL validation, blacklisting, or integrating with 3rd-bash security companies to examine URLs in advance of shortening them can mitigate this threat.
Spam Avoidance: Level limiting and CAPTCHA can prevent abuse by spammers wanting to crank out thousands of quick URLs.
7. Scalability
Since the URL shortener grows, it might need to manage many URLs and redirect requests. This demands a scalable architecture, possibly involving load balancers, dispersed databases, and microservices.

Load Balancing: Distribute visitors across numerous servers to manage superior hundreds.
Distributed Databases: Use databases that can scale horizontally, like Cassandra or MongoDB.
Microservices: Separate issues like URL shortening, analytics, and redirection into various providers to further improve scalability and maintainability.
eight. Analytics
URL shorteners usually deliver analytics to trace how often a brief URL is clicked, wherever the website traffic is coming from, together with other practical metrics. This involves logging Each individual redirect And perhaps integrating with analytics platforms.

9. Summary
Building a URL shortener consists of a blend of frontend and backend development, database administration, and a focus to security and scalability. Even though it might look like a simple company, making a strong, economical, and safe URL shortener offers many difficulties and involves mindful planning and execution. Whether you’re developing it for personal use, inner company instruments, or as being a community service, knowledge the fundamental ideas and finest practices is important for results.
